Have Australian audiences been paying attention? Yes!
In fact, they are so attentive to the week’s wittiest news quiz, they’ve made Have You Been Paying Attention? the country’s favourite 8.30pm show.
Each Monday night, Quizmaster extraordinaire, Tom Gleisner, delivers all the questions to a motley crew of comedians alongside regulars Ed Kavalee and Sam Pang.
While the jokes roll in, mostly at Tom’s expense, the contestants put their news knowledge to the test.

But the real news is the 2023 ratings success for Have You Been Paying Attention?
- TV’s biggest 8:30pm program.
- 931,000 total national viewers.
- Reached 11.5 million viewers across the series, or 4% of the population.
- #1 in its timeslot.
- #1 in its timeslot in under 50s, 25 to 54s and 16 to 39s.
- #3 entertainment show in 16 to 39s, #4 in 25 to 54s.
- Biggest audiences ever on 10 Play.
- 88,000 viewers on 10 Play, up 10% year-on-year.
